Size

In terms of size, a mid-sleeper cabin bed usually measures between 110 and 140 cm in height. This is measured from the floor to the top of the bed frame. Based on the design, certain beds might also include additional features, such as LED ladder lights to make climbing up and down safer. Safety

A cabin bed is a great option for smaller bedrooms However, you must make sure that it is safe for your child. This is why selecting a model with the rounded corners, guard rails, and other safety features is crucial. Make sure it is in compliance with UK/EU standards too. It is also worth purchasing your children mattress that is placed in the top of the frame, as opposed to sitting on the floor. This will reduce the likelihood of your child falling off the bed during the middle of the night and getting injured.

It is important to check the weight and age requirements for a bed that is cabin-style prior to purchasing one for your child. Some models are only for children over 6 years old and some are suitable for younger children. Check the product details on the respective websites to learn more.

The best mid sleeper cabin beds are constructed using durable materials and are built to last. Solid wood frames are more durable than softwoods. They also will keep their shape longer and won't warp or swell.

Some models of mid-sleeper cabin beds have an adjustable ladder that can be pushed up against the wall when not in use. This is a great solution for smaller rooms where you do not have the space to fit in ladders, or if your children are too young to safely climb a standard high sleeper. Look for models with wide tread ladders because they are more comfortable to use and more secure than narrow ones.
